Amerigo Vespucci

Amerigo Vespucci, (1454-1512). Florentine navigator and explorer. Vespucci was originally a provision con-tractor at Seville, whose services were used by Christopher Columbus on one of his expeditions. He subsequently made several voyages to the New World (1497-1504) on Spanish and Portuguese expeditions. Al-though Vespucci claimed that he had reached the mainland of America in 1497, there is little other evidence to confirm this. His account of these explorations led to the naming of the new continent after his Christian name.
